角质瘤

评估 权衡你正在考虑的技术、产品和项目的利弊。

RDMA存储系统如何改进延迟减少?

RDMA技术可以在从系统内存调用数据时绕过软件堆栈中的复制进程,从而帮助加快存储环境中的I/O速度。

远程直接存储器存取技术支持更直接地将数据移入和移出服务器。该技术可用于网络和存储应用。RDMA存储系统绕过正常的系统软件网络堆栈组件(如缓存或操作系统)以及它们通常执行的多个缓冲区复制操作。这降低了CPU的总体利用率和性能改善延迟由于用于完成数据传输的指令较少,因此主机软件堆栈的。一些RDMA适配器甚至可能内置了卸载功能。

RDMA存储网络协议包括iSCSI块协议和NFS或SMB(以前称为CIFS)文件协议。RDMA可以改善存储延迟并降低执行I/O请求的主机服务器的CPU利用率。这允许维持较高的I/O请求速率,或允许较小的服务器执行相同速率的I/O请求。这可以使RDMA存储网络在能够容忍极低延迟的环境(如超级计算环境和一些数据库工作负载)中具有价值。

InfiniBand本机使用RDMA。RDMA可以通过使用特殊适配器添加到以太网。随着2016年千兆以太网速度的加快,以太网RDMA可能有助于进一步降低开销。

标准网络连接与RDMA连接
左边是标准网络连接。右侧是一个RDMA连接。发起方和目标方必须使用相同类型的RDMA技术——例如,聚合以太网或InfiniBand上的RDMA。

使用RDMA的技术包括:

  • 用于RDMA的ISCSI扩展(仅限以太网)。
  • 因特网广域RDMA协议. 这在标准TCP/IP(仅限以太网)之上运行。
  • NFS over RDMA:NFS(以太网或InfiniBand)的Linux RDMA传输。
  • 聚合以太网上的RDMA:要求提供无损结构(仅限以太网)的数据中心桥接交换机。
  • SMB Direct:Windows Server功能,用于利用支持RDMA的网络适配器(以太网或InfiniBand)的文件服务器
  • SCSI RDMA协议(仅限InfiniBand)。

将来,RDMA存储技术可能会支持扩展文件系统,扩展分布式SAN或其他应用程序。

下一步

光纤通道存储存储用户的网络选择

怎么RDMA提供了优势到虚拟化环境

正确选择以太网交换机的注意事项

深入了解SAN技术和阵列

搜寻灾难恢复
搜寻资料备份
搜寻汇聚基础设施
接近
Baidu